Ingredients

Scale

Here’s what you’ll need to make this delightful Chocolate Strawberry Cake:

For the Cake:

  • 1 ¾ cups all-purpose flour
  • ¾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1 ½ teaspoons ba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• ½ cup packed brown s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up sour cream or plain yogurt
  • ½ cup vegetable oil
  • 1 cup hot water
  • 1 cup fresh strawberries, chopped

For the Strawberry Frosting:

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 4 cups powdered sugar, sifted
  • ½ cup fresh strawberries, pureed
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 23 tablespoons milk or heavy cream (optional)

For Garnish:

  • Fresh strawberries for decoration (optional)
  • Chocolate shavings or sprinkles (optional)

Ingredient Highlights

  • Cocoa Powder: Unsweetened cocoa powder gives the cake its deep, rich chocolate flavor without adding extra sweetness.
  • Sour Cream or Yogurt: These ingredients help keep the cake incredibly moist and add a subtle tang that complements the sweetness of the frosting.
  • Fresh Strawberries: The use of fresh strawberries in both the cake and frosting ensures that the strawberry flavor is fresh and vibrant.
  • Vegetable Oil: The oil contributes to the soft, tender texture of the cake, helping to make it extra moist.

Instructions

Follow these easy steps to make the perfect Chocolate Strawberry Cake:

Prepare the Cake Batter:

  1.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and flour two 9-inch round cake pans or line them with parchment paper for easy removal.
  2. Mix the Dry Ingredients: In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t until everything is well combined. Set aside.
  3. Combine the Wet Ingredients: In another bowl, whisk together the granulated sugar, brown s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ract. Add the sour cream (or yogurt) and vegetable oil and whisk until smooth.
  4. Add the Dry Ingredients: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, stirring just until combined. Be careful not to overmix the batter to keep the cake light and airy.
  5. Add the Hot Water: Pour in the hot water and mix the batter until smooth. The batter will be thin, but that’s normal—this helps create a moist cake.
  6. Fold in the Strawberries: Gently fold in the chopped fresh strawberries, ensuring they’re evenly distributed throughout the batter.

Bake the Cake:

  1. Transfer to Pans: Divide the batter evenly between the two prepared cake pans and smooth the tops with a spatula.
  2. Bake: Bake for 40-45 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center of the cakes comes out clean or with just a few moist crumbs. The cakes should be puffed up and slightly pulling away from the edges of the pans.
  3. Cool: Allow the cakes to cool in the pans for about 10 minutes before transferring them to wire racks to cool completely.

Prepare the Strawberry Frosting:

  1. Make the Frosting: While the cakes are cooling, prepare the frosting. Beat the softened butter on medium speed in a large mixing bowl until light and fluffy, about 3-4 minutes.
  2. Add the Powdered Sugar: Gradually add the powdered sugar, 1 cup at a time, beating well after each addition. Add the pureed strawberries and vanilla extract, and continue to beat until the frosting is smooth and creamy.
  3. Adjust Consistency: If the frosting is too thick, add milk or heavy cream, a tablespoon at a time, until it reaches your desired consistency. If it’s too thin, add more powdered sugar to thicken it.

Assemble the Cake:

  1. Frost the Cake: Once the cakes have completely cooled, place the first layer on a serving plate. Spread a layer of frosting on top, then place the second cake layer on top. Use the remaining frosting to cover the top and sides of the cake.
  2. Garnish: Garnish the top of the cake with fresh strawberries, chocolate shavings, or sprinkles for a beautiful and delicious finish.
